FG Reveals First Set Of People To Receive COVID-19 Vaccine (Full List)

FG on Tuesday revealed first set of people to receive COVID-19 vaccine.
OnyxNews Nigeria reports that the Federal Government of Nigeria led by President Muhammadu Buhari has revealed the first set of people to receive the COVID-19 vaccine.
This online news platform understands that the Executive Director of the National Primary Healthcare Development Agency, Faisal Shuaib said frontline health workers, national leaders and other vulnerable persons will be first to receive the vaccine.
Shuaib made this known during the Presidential Task Force on COVID-19 press conference held in Abuja on Tuesday.
He said 100,000 doses of the vaccines are expected to arrive the country later this January.
He noted that 70 per cent of the total population in the country will be covered, forty per cent will be vaccinated in 2021, while 30 per cent will be covered in 2022.

Mr. Shuaib also said: “Nigeria is expected to secure free delivery of 42 million doses of vaccines, which will be a combination of all the available and approved vaccines currently in the market”, adding that that would vaccinate just 20 percent of Nigeria’s population.
However, experts have advised the Federal Government against the procurement of COVID-19 vaccine at the moment.
A virologist at the Nigerian Institute of Medical Research, Prof. Rosemary Audu said it is unnecessary to introduce it now to Nigerians.
She stressed that there would be no need for vaccine if 70 per cent of the population in the country had developed antibodies against the pandemic virus.
